As Group Leader (m/f/d) for Quantitative Genetics and Biostatistics in the Breeding Technology Application Team for sugar beet and cereals, you will play a key role in advancing our breeding strategies. Your main responsibility will be to translate KWS objectives into an effective strategy and structure for the Quantitative Genetics and Biostatistics group.
This full-time, permanent position is to be filled by July 1, 2025, in Einbeck (Lower Saxony, Germany).
Your Responsibilities – What You Can Expect:
- Develop and implement innovative approaches in predictive breeding, selection theory, simulations, and data analysis to support breeding decisions and processes
- Lead and further develop an interdisciplinary team within a matrix organization – ensuring close alignment with breeding programs while fostering deep expertise
- Collaborate closely with breeders to optimize breeding schemes, conduct pilot projects, and implement tailored solutions
- Drive the methodological advancement in quantitative genetics, leveraging synergies across different crops
- Actively contribute to strategic topics within the Breeding Technology Leadership Team
Your Profile – What You Bring:
- University degree (Master or PhD) in agricultural sciences, data sciences, or a related field with a focus on plant breeding and quantitative genetics
- Several years of professional experience in a relevant field, ideally in plant breeding, quantitative genetics, or applied data analysis in agricultural science
- Solid experience in data management, workflow design, and documentation
- Strong proficiency in R; other command-line languages (e.g., Python, Bash) are a plus
- Proven experience in leading teams or projects, preferably in a scientific or technological environment
- Strong leadership skills with the ability to motivate and develop team members, and make clear decisions
- Visionary mindset with the ambition to fully harness the potential of data-driven breeding and genomic prediction
- Team-oriented, excellent communication skills (English required; German or other languages are an advantage), and a collaborative leadership style
